Hamilton Boys High School Whare Ako
The Whare Ako is a shining example of a passionate team creating something bigger than themselves throughout a difficult 12-year journey. There is thoughtful interpretation of the idea of a ‘marae’ as a place for all and many uses. The poutama pattern, signifying the stairway, where each step represents a level of attainment and the journey towards knowledge and achievement, is repeated in the building fabric, connecting the Whare Ako to the heart of the school. The Whare Ako embodies inclusiveness, landmarks the school and exudes mana, whilst achieving the practical demands of an intensively used multi-use space.
